You're faced with conflicting feedback from interviewers. How do you navigate the emotional impact?
Navigating conflicting feedback during interviews can be as challenging emotionally as it is professionally. When you're in the hot seat, you're not only trying to present your best self but also absorbing and reacting to a myriad of opinions and critiques. It's a high-pressure situation where you're expected to be adaptable, responsive, and composed. The emotional toll can be significant, especially when interviewers provide feedback that seems contradictory. This can leave you feeling confused, frustrated, and even questioning your own abilities. The key is to manage these emotions effectively, ensuring they don't hinder your performance or impact your self-esteem.
